Title: uploading server list & .met file
Post by: tba on March 13, 2005, 05:34:04 PM
Hello,
I have installed amule on my machine last monday, it worked well for three days and since that day I allways have this message

13.03.2005 17:49:29: Ceci est aMule 2.0.0rc8 using wxGTK2 v2.5.3 (Unicoded) (basée sur eMule)
13.03.2005 17:49:29: Visitez http://www.amule.org pour vérifier si une nouvelle version estdisponible.
13.03.2005 17:53:29: Versiontag invalide dans server.met (0x3c , taille 1)!
13.03.2005 17:53:29: ERREUR: le fichier server.met est corrompu

I tried to reinstall amule but it's the same thing and I can't upload servers list at all
What can I do to resolve this problem

Thanks
Title: Re: uploading server list & .met file
Post by: stefanero on March 13, 2005, 06:02:41 PM
go to your .aMule directory in your homedir of the user that runs amule, and delete teh server.met in there

then restart amule
